My dog hit his shoulder on a chair. Should I worry about a broken bone?

Pet's info: Dog | German Shepherd | Male | unneutered | 1 year and 5 months old

My dog was sitting with me half on me and half on ground and in front wooden chair dining chair was there sudden door bell rang and he went off from me and his right shoulder got hit with chair he shouted but he did not limb and is active it's been 4 hrs now also he is active and eating so should I worry or not break bone or anything else ?

It sounds like Bruno just banged his arm on something. While it is certainly possible he suffered an injury that requires attention, I think you should wait and see how he reacts over the next 24 hours. If he is not currently showing any symptoms of pain, it is likely that he simply injured himself in the equivalent way that maybe you or I would experience when we stub our toe or hit our funny bone. Dogs are a lot tougher than people. Lets give Bruno a chance and see how he does.
